怎么查网站的外链,哈尔滨门户网站制作哪家好,全网最全搜索引擎app,平面设计公司哪家好一、创建数据酷管理账户命令
为了保障数据库系统的安全性#xff0c;以及让 其他用户协同管理数据库#xff0c;可以在MariaDB数据库管理系统中为他们创建多个专用的数据库管理账户#xff0c;然后再分配合理的权限#xff0c;以满足他们的工作需求.
使用root管理员 登录…一、创建数据酷管理账户命令
为了保障数据库系统的安全性以及让 其他用户协同管理数据库可以在MariaDB数据库管理系统中为他们创建多个专用的数据库管理账户然后再分配合理的权限以满足他们的工作需求.
使用root管理员 登录数据库管理系统然后按照“CREATE USER 用户名主机名 IDENTIFIED BY 密码; ” 的格式创建数据库管理账户。
二、给创建的账户赋予/移除权限的命令格式 GRANT revoke命令的常见格式以及解释
命令作用GRANT(revoke)权限ON数据库.表单名称TO账户名主机名对某个特定数据库中的特定表单给予(移除)授权GRANTIrevoke) 权限ON数据库.*TO账户名主机名对某个特定数据库中的所有表单给予移除授权GRANT(revoke) 权限ON*.*TO账户名主机名对所有数据库及所有表单给予移除授权GRANT (revoke)权限1,权限2 ON 数据库.*TO账户名主机名对某个数据库中的所有表单给予移除多个授权GRANT(revoke) ALL PRIVILEGES ON *.*TO 账户名主机名对所有数据库及所有表单给予移除全部授权需谨 慎操作
三、测试
1、创建一个数据库管理用户ami
2、进入mysql数据库查询可看到新建的账户信息。 3、给ami账户授予权限
使用ami账户登录数据库发现在管理员用户没有授予任何权限之前ami只是一个普通账户甚至看不到完整的数据库列表。 接下来用root管理员身份使用grant命令授予账户ami可以对mysql数据库中的user表单查询、更新、删除以及插入权限。 使用show命令查看到ami账户的权限
4、使用ami账户登录数据库看到此时ami账户查到mysql数据库user表了。
5、测试使用revoke命令移除ami账户select权限 6、使用show grants for 用户名主机名 命令查看ami账户的权限。